Apples...Apples...Apples...

The apple tree in our backyard produced a fair amount of apples this year...I don't know what kind of apple tree it is but for some reason last year and this year the apples were ready to pick quite early in the season!
Last Sunday Jon and Elsie went out to pick all the apples off the tree before they started getting over ripe...
Jon would shake the branches to make the apples fall than he and Elsie would scurry around picking them all up...
We got three bags full of apples...I think last year there were more apples...but this still kept us busy all afternoon!
Jon and I got the job of peeling , slicing and coring the apples...and Elsie was busy playing with grandma B. who came over for a visit...
We put all the apples in the big stock pot with some cinnamon, sugar and water...we had to let the apples simmer on low for over an hour until they were soft enough to mash up for apple sauce...
In the end all we got was 7 jars of apples sauce for the pantry...but at least it is a start!
